Types of Fabrics Produced in Thailand
Traditional Handwoven Fabrics
1. Thai silk
This is renowned worldwide, especially the intricate Mudmee Silk, which features complex patterns and vibrant colors. Thai silk is highly prized in the luxury fashion industry for making high-end garments such as dresses and evening gowns. The finest Thai silk, produced in regions like Surin and Khon Kaen, is well known for its premium quality and craftsmanship .
2. Handwoven Cotton
Northern Thailand is famous for its handwoven cotton fabrics, produced in provinces like Lamphun and Phrae. These cotton fabrics are soft, breathable, and ideal for everyday clothing and home textiles such as scarves and bed linens. Handwoven cotton is widely used in both small-scale crafts and larger industrial applications .


3. Mor Hom Fabric
Mor Hom, or indigo-dyed cotton, is a durable fabric traditionally produced in Phrae. It is known for its deep indigo color, achieved through natural dyeing processes. Mor Hom is often used for work clothes and is appreciated for its strength and unique appearance.


4. Khid and Yok Dok Fabrics
These fabrics are known for their elaborate woven patterns, created using specialized techniques. Khid and Yok Dok are often used in ceremonial clothing and traditional costumes, admired for their detail and artistry .

1. Synthetic Fabrics

Thailand’s textile industry has rapidly advanced in the production of synthetic fabrics, including polyester and nylon. These fabrics are widely used in sportswear and work uniforms due to their elasticity, durability, and water-resistant properties.
2. Recycled Fabrics
The demand for eco-friendly materials has driven the development of recycled fabrics in Thailand. These fabrics are made from recycled materials such as plastic bottles and synthetic fibers, and are used in products like sportswear, bags, and other durable goods. In addition, some fabrics are made from biodegradable natural materials like rice straw

Key Considerations When Sourcing Fabrics in Thailand
If you’re looking to source fabrics in bulk from Thailand, here are a few key factors to keep in mind:
1. Quality: It is important to assess the quality of the fabrics and the reliability of the suppliers. Thai silk and handwoven cotton are known for their high quality and are in demand in both fashion and home decor markets.
2. Export Regulations: Exporting fabrics from Thailand requires compliance with certain regulations, including quality checks and certification from relevant authorities. Thai silk, in particular, must be certified with the Thai Peacock Seal to ensure its authenticity and quality.
3. Sustainable Production: If you’re seeking environmentally friendly fabrics, check whether the materials are produced with sustainable practices. Look for fabrics that use natural dyes and reduce chemical usage during production.
